#63daa3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#63daa3 is composed of 38.8% red, 85.5% green and 63.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.2%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 152.3 degrees, a saturation of 61.7% and a lightness of 62.2%. #63daa3 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#00b547.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#63daa3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#63daa3 has RGB values of R:99, G:218, B:163 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 6544035.

Hex triplet 63daa3 #63daa3
RGB Decimal 99, 218, 163 rgb(99,218,163)
RGB Percent 38.8, 85.5, 63.9 rgb(38.8%,85.5%,63.9%)
CMYK 55, 0, 25, 15
HSL 152.3°, 61.7, 62.2 hsl(152.3,61.7%,62.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 152.3°, 54.6, 85.5
Web Safe 66cc99 #66cc99
CIE-LAB 79.292, -46.236, 17.1
XYZ 36.825, 55.437, 43.408
xyY 0.271, 0.409, 55.437
CIE-LCH 79.292, 49.296, 159.704
CIE-LUV 79.292, -51.883, 32.258
Hunter-Lab 74.456, -42.013, 17.553
Binary 01100011, 11011010, 10100011

Shades and Tints of #63daa3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f2fcf7 is the lightest one.
